
Rome is Still Burning While PM Albanese Fiddles
The Prime Minister is fiddling and singing his own praises about how he has tackled antisemitism while Rome burns: in this case, Melbourne and Sydney.
First, he plays tennis and has cocktails while the Adass Israel Synagogue in Melbourne burns to the ground after being firebombed, taking 4 days to get there. He also shows little concern over Jewish MP Josh Burns’ office being firebombed.
Now he mouths platitudes as cars are firebombed in Sydney, there are three anti-semitic attacks in 24 hours and two synagogues, the South Sydney synagogue and the Newtown synagogue are graffitied with antisemitic vitriol. The latter escaped being burnt down, with accelerant found shockingly at the scene.
Emergency
We support the call by Liberal MP Julian Leeser for a national cabinet to be called this week to deal with antisemitism, which has skyrocketed across Australia, and for mandatory sentencing for criminals who attack synagogues, Jewish community centres and communities. Jewish homes, cars and businesses have been attacked.
It is of great concern that the perpetrators of the Adass Israel synagogue firebombing, which burnt it to the ground, and the second antisemitic attack on homes, etc., at Woollahra, have not yet been found by police; nor have perpetrators of more recent attacks.
We need more political will and guts from our government and police to eradicate this antisemitic vandalism and terrorism. It is alarming that since the AFP task force Avalite was formed to deal with hate crimes against Jews, they have received 124 reports of such incidents.
The government and police response has been too little too late, and the horse has bolted. It is not surprising that former treasurer Josh Frydenberg has said that antisemitism and social cohesion will be an election issue, with the demise of bipartisanship on Australia’s long-term relationship with democratic ally Israel on the ropes.
The Albanese government must take some responsibility for the escalation of Jew-hatred in Australia because, through Foreign Minister Penny Wong, backed by the PM, it has repeatedly falsely accused Israel of war crimes and relished going after Israel at the UN with false hopes of a two-state solution, when the Palestinians only want a one-state solution with the elimination of Israel and ethnic cleansing of Jews from it.
